I want to rebuild my a12 or a15 engine with bigger cam, port & polish, flat top pistons and oversized, twin Webber crabs, extractors, higher compression ratio say 10.0to1. how much horse power will it have and will it go good for what it is.

An A15 with what you are talking about will make 150+ HP and go very "good" for what it is.
